		<description>The copyright laws in Canada are actually very odd as they are written.  A lawyer on a TV show explained how they applied to music sharing.  

It is perfectly legal to download a copy of a song.  It is also legal to burn that copy on a CD, put it on an iPod, or just listen to it on your PC.   It is illegal to share the digital copy with someone else (such as with a P2P application), but it&#039;s perfectly legal to burn it to CD and give the CD to a friend (!).  

None of that applies to movies, games, TV shows, and the like.</description>

		<description>In 2005, the controversial ruling of Justice Konrad von Finckenstein, making file uploading on peer-to-peer systems legal, was set aside by the Federal Court of Appeal. The Court of Appeal held that although the original case should be dismissed due to lack of evidence linking the unnamed defendants to the alleged copyright infringements, the question of the legality of peer-to-peer file sharing must be decided in a future case.</description>
